Object/Class

io.udash.bootstrap.carousel

UdashCarousel

Related Docs: class UdashCarousel | package carousel

Permalink

object UdashCarousel

Linear Supertypes
A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. UdashCarousel
  2. AnyRef
  3.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Type Members

  1. case class AnimationOptions(interval: Duration = 5 seconds, pause: PauseOption = PauseOption.Hover, wrap: Boolean = true, keyboard: Boolean = true, active: Boolean = true) extends Product with Serializable

    Permalink

    UdashCarousel animation options.

    UdashCarousel animation options.

    interval

    The amount of time to delay between automatically cycling an item.

    pause

    Indicated whether the carousel should pass on some specific event. See UdashCarousel.AnimationOptions.PauseOption.

    wrap

    Should the carousel cycle continuously or have hard stops.

    keyboard

    Should the carousel react to keyboard events.

    active

    Should the animation be active.

  2. sealed trait CarouselEvent extends AbstractCase with ListenableEvent[UdashCarousel]

    Permalink

    Event hierarchy for UdashCarousel-emitted events.

  3. final case class SlideChangeEvent(source: UdashCarousel, targetIndex: Int, direction: Direction) extends AbstractCase with CarouselEvent with Product with Serializable

    Permalink

    Event emitted by UdashCarousel on slide change transition start

    Event emitted by UdashCarousel on slide change transition start

    source

    The UdashCarousel emitting the event.

    targetIndex

    The index of the slide source transitioned to.

    direction

    The animation direction. Either CarouselEvent.Direction.Left or CarouselEvent.Direction.Right.

  4. final case class SlideChangedEvent(source: UdashCarousel, targetIndex: Int, direction: Direction) extends AbstractCase with CarouselEvent with Product with Serializable

    Permalink

    Event emitted by UdashCarousel on slide change transition finish.

    Event emitted by UdashCarousel on slide change transition finish.

    source

    The UdashCarousel emitting the event.

    targetIndex

    The index of the slide source transitioned to.

    direction

    The animation direction. Either CarouselEvent.Direction.Left or CarouselEvent.Direction.Right.

Value Members

  1. final def !=(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  4. object AnimationOptions extends Serializable

    Permalink
  5. object CarouselEvent

    Permalink
  6. def apply(content: udash.ReadableSeqProperty[UdashCarouselSlide], componentId: ComponentId = UdashBootstrap.newId(), showIndicators: Boolean = true, activeSlide: Int = 0, animationOptions: AnimationOptions = AnimationOptions()): UdashCarousel

    Permalink

    Creates the UdashCarousel component.

    Creates the UdashCarousel component. More: Bootstrap Docs.

    content

    SeqProperty of carousel slides.

    componentId

    Carousel div ID.

    showIndicators

    Show carousel slide indicators.

    activeSlide

    Initially active carousel slide.

    animationOptions

    Carousel animation options.

    returns

    UdashCarousel component

  7. final def asInstanceOf[T0]: T0

    Permalink
    Definition Classes
    Any
  8. def clone(): AnyRef

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  9. final def eq(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  10. def equals(arg0: Any): Boolean

    Permalink
    Definition Classes
    AnyRef → Any
  11. def finalize(): Unit

    Permalink
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] )
  12. final def getClass(): Class[_]

    Permalink
    Definition Classes
    AnyRef → Any
  13. def hashCode(): Int

    Permalink
    Definition Classes
    AnyRef → Any
  14. final def isInstanceOf[T0]: Boolean

    Permalink
    Definition Classes
    Any
  15. final def ne(arg0: AnyRef): Boolean

    Permalink
    Definition Classes
    AnyRef
  16. final def notify(): Unit

    Permalink
    Definition Classes
    AnyRef
  17. final def notifyAll(): Unit

    Permalink
    Definition Classes
    AnyRef
  18. final def synchronized[T0](arg0: ⇒ T0): T0

    Permalink
    Definition Classes
    AnyRef
  19. def toString(): String

    Permalink
    Definition Classes
    AnyRef → Any
  20. final def wait():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  21. final def wait(arg0: Long, arg1: Int):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  22. final def wait(arg0: Long): Unit

    Permalink
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)

Inherited from AnyRef

Inherited from Any

Ungrouped